What would you say if I told you that on the other side of a mirror is a whole other world? A place that you are protected from. 
Mirrors are doors. Doors to worlds beyond our own. Cadence, a 16 year old girl learns about this world from an unexpected friend. Herself. Now, Cadence is traveling back and forth between worlds. What happens when she runs into an attractive officer from the other side of the mirror. Is he really on her side?
